A Journey Through Betty’s Bay: Penguins and Pristine Shores

The first leg of my Garden Route adventure began with a visit to the charming coastal town of Betty’s Bay. As a wildlife photographer, the opportunity to observe the endangered African Penguins in their natural habitat was a dream come true. The colony at Betty’s Bay is one of the few remaining breeding sites for these delightful creatures, and I was eager to capture their playful antics through my lens.

Arriving early in the morning, the air was crisp and filled with the sound of waves crashing against the rocky shore. The penguins, with their distinctive black and white plumage, waddled around with an endearing clumsiness that belied their grace in the water. I spent hours observing them, respecting the boundaries set to protect their nesting sites. It was a humbling reminder of the importance of conservation efforts to preserve such unique species.

The surrounding landscape was equally captivating, with rugged coastlines and lush vegetation providing a stunning backdrop. As I wandered along the paths, I couldn’t help but feel a deep connection to this beautiful part of the world, where nature’s wonders are both fragile and resilient.

Plettenberg Bay and Beyond: A Celebration of Nature

The final leg of the tour took me to Plettenberg Bay, a coastal paradise known for its stunning beaches and abundant wildlife. Here, the Robberg Nature Reserve beckoned with its rugged cliffs and diverse ecosystems. Hiking along the well-marked trails, I was rewarded with breathtaking views of the coastline and the chance to spot Cape fur seals basking in the sun.

Plettenberg Bay was a haven for wildlife enthusiasts like myself, with opportunities to see dolphins, whales, and a variety of bird species. The vibrant art scene and local cuisine added to the town’s allure, offering a perfect blend of outdoor adventure and cultural experiences.
